Volunteers beautify West Webster Memorial
WEBSTER, N.Y. (WROC) – Volunteers spent their Saturday morning cutting grass and weeds around the West Webster Memorial on Lake Road. The memorial honors the lives of Tomasz Kaczowka and Michael Chiapperini who were killed in an ambush while responding to a fire in Webster on Lake Road on Christmas Eve in 2012. Ted Scardino […]

Worker fatally struck by vehicle at Rochester gas station
A 51-year-old male worker was struck and fatally injured by a vehicle while working in a manhole at a gas station on Lyell Avenue in Rochester on Saturday. According to Rochester police, officers responded to the gas station at 1291 Lyell Ave. around 11:40 a.m. On scene, officers found the worker who had been struck by a vehicle driven by a 45-year-old male city resident, said Rochester Police Lt. Michael Azzolina.
